The 2023–24 Champions League is almost over, and teams from all over Europe are trying to make it to the next round.

Teams from all eight groups fought hard to make it to the round of 16. Holders Manchester City and regular winners Real Madrid were sure to make it. Here, the right cash prizes start to stack up, which can give smaller sides a huge help with their money.

The top two teams in each group move on to the next round, while the third-place team goes to the Europa League. Those who won their group then play those who came in second.

Here are all the teams that have made it this far and how the groups look right now.

Group A:

Bayern Munich emerged victorious

Bayern Munich didn’t hold back as they whipped to 12 points in their first four games and clinched the top spot.

Harry Kane is back to his best in Europe. He only got one Champions League goal with Spurs in 2022–23, and Thomas Tuchel’s team will be hoping to go all the way to the finals.

Man United is in serious danger of being kicked out of the league and can’t afford to lose to Galatasaray. The Turkish team and Copenhagen are both one point ahead of the Red Devils.

B Group

Arsenal’s return to the Champions League has been mostly good, and a draw against Lens on Matchday 5 will be enough to send Mikel Arteta’s team through.

After that, the second playoff spot will be up for grabs. Both PSV Eindhoven and Sevilla are still in the running.

Group C

Real Madrid

Even though Real Madrid still needs to win their last two games to be sure of making it to the round of 16, they are already there.

Jude Bellingham of England has been great in Europe this season, as have Vinicius Junior and Rodrygo of Brazil.

Napoli hopes to join Real Madrid in the round of 16, but they may have to wait until the last set of games to be sure.

Group D

Between Real Sociedad and Inter

The teams behind Real Sociedad and Inter don’t have to worry about being caught by Salzburg or Benfica in Group D.

The first match between the two clubs in the group stage ended in a tie, and the outcome of the second match will determine who wins first.

Group E

Atletico Madrid and Lazio

This season, Atletico Madrid got back on track by securing their spot in the round of 16 with one game to spare. This comes after finishing fourth in their UCL group in 2022–23.

Lazio will join them after a late win over Celtic that kept them from being caught by Feyenoord.

Group F

The Borussia Dortmund

When the draw was made, Group F was called the “group of death,” and Borussia Dortmund is the first team to make it to the next round.

With a big day of games coming up in December, Paris Saint-Germain could be sent to the Europa League with Newcastle and AC Milan.

Group G

Manchester City – Winners

Manchester City and RB Leipzig were the first teams to make it to the round of 16. Both of them did so on November 7.

When City lost 2-0 to Leipzig on Matchday 5, they almost lost first place, but they quickly calmed down to confirm their standing as group winners.

RB Leipzig: Second place

In the Champions League so far this season, RB Leipzig has only lost once, and that was to Man City.

The German team was hard for either of the weak teams in the group to catch after beating Crvena Zvezda twice and Young Boys once more.

Group H

Barcelona

With a win over Shakhtar Donetsk on Matchday 4, Barcelona would have been in the round of 16. Instead, they had to wait until after the November international break to finish the job.

Both Porto and Shakhtar Donetsk have nine points, and their last game in the group stage is in Portugal.
